    My husband got the set list off the stage:

    Set one: Donkey Riding, Tonight, Paddy, When, Hinks, England, Gideon, Hard Case, River Driver, Here & Now, Murray's solo, Fools, Run

    Set two: Tunes, Kidd, King, Wedderburn, Scolding, General, Helmet, Dream Consequence, Mari Mac, Ordinary

    Moon, Black Rum, Old Brown's Daughter
